Installation

Plugins are posted on this site as zip files. Once you have downloaded and unzipped the file, you will see either a file whose name ends in .exe or .xml (as well, perhaps, as other documents such as a user manual).

Files ending in .exe: automatic installer
Simply double-click the file to run.
Files ending in .xml: manual installer
Copy the file into your user profile plugin folder and restart ASCE.

The first time you run the plugin, you will see a dialogue warning you that a new plugin has been detected, and prompting you to accept it. Click "Accept" to load the new plugin. Note that this dialogue has a checkbox which you can use to suppress warnings on subsequent occasions.

The core purpose of this plug-in is to provide a visual representation of the completeness of a GSN argument using colour. The status is based solely on the completed status of the solutions. In addition, the plug-in provides the following facilities:

  • To reset the status fields of the nodes to remove the colours. This is particularly useful when the network needs to be printed in black and white or pasted into a document.
  • To manage groups of solutions which have the same user ID (i.e. multiple copies of the same solution). This is useful where the same solution is used on different parts of the network but the status needs to be synchronised. This also provides an easy way to update the title of repeated solutions from a single edit.
  • To convert GSN schema interpretations prior to 1.2 so that this plugin can be used.
